Hi, I just bought this motor. It was in storage for 5 yrs. in an unheated garage in Minnesota. It started on the first try. It idles fine. The problem is when I apply full throttle on the water. Its like it is only using 30hp instead of the full 70hp. Any advice?

Re: 1974 70 hp Evinrude long shaft running slow

At a minimum you should clean the carbs, replace the water pump impeller and spark plugs BEFORE you ever try to run it in the water if it has set up for that long. I'd bet the impeller has cracked and dry rotted and will shear a vane which could clog up the cooling system, resulting in a fried powerhead.

Likely it's got old fuel that has varnished in the carb float bowls and jets and it creating a restriction. If you run a cylinder lean due to these restrictions, you'll score a cylinder and be up for a rebuild in short time. 2 strokes don't like to be run low on fuel since they rely on that mixture to lubricate the cylinder walls.
